100 grains of most powders with a bullet of 200 grains MIGHT kick as much as a typical .243

Upping the bullet weight will of course up the recoil (provided all bullets fit the bore equally well). 100 grains of powder beneath a 400 or 500 grain bullet can be quite dramatic.

You will probably wind up shooting a load of 90-110 grains volumetricof powderbeneath a bullet weighing 250 to 300 grains and I don't think you will find recoil to be a major issue. The 300 grain bullet would probably be close to the recoil of an 06.
